What Is Shortness of Breath?

 

Shortness of breath, or dyspnea, describes an uneasy sensation of not getting adequate air. This condition can vary from moderate to serious and might develop suddenly or slowly. Causes can range from anxiety and physical exertion to underlying lung or heart problem.

 

Indicators to look for consist of:

 


  • Problem in doing day-to-day tasks.

  • Rigidity in the upper body or a feeling of suffocation.

  • Raised heart price or quick breathing.

  •  

 

Lack of breath warrants motivate assessment, especially if it takes place unexpectedly, suggesting possible breathing distress.

 

Differentiating In Between Acute and Chronic Problems

 

Severe lung problems emerge all of a sudden and normally need instant treatment. Examples include pneumonia, pulmonary embolism, or bronchial asthma attacks. Symptoms typically establish swiftly and may intensify rapidly.

 

Chronic problems, such as persistent obstructive pulmonary illness (COPD) or asthma, create slowly and may bring about lasting wellness problems. Signs may rise and fall in extent gradually however could come to be extra regular without proper monitoring.

 

Secret distinctions:

 


  • Acute: Quick beginning, severe signs and symptoms, urgent treatment needed.

  • Persistent: Progressive onset, relentless or recurring signs, long-term management.

  •  

 

Identifying these differences is essential in figuring out when to speak with a pulmonologist for appropriate intervention.

Understanding Pulmonary Diagnostics and Procedures

 

Lung diagnostics include various treatments that aid determine and evaluate lung diseases. Typical examinations consist of lung feature examinations (PFTs) and bronchoscopy. PFTs review just how well the lungs work by gauging air flow, lung volumes, and gas exchange.

 

Bronchoscopy allows direct visualization of the respiratory tracts making use of an adaptable tube, which can assist detect infections, growths, or various other problems. Various other analysis devices include upper body X-rays, CT scans, and blood tests.

 

For complex situations, a pulmonologist may advise sophisticated treatments like lung biopsies or thoracentesis, which include accumulating samples from the lungs for analysis. Comprehending these diagnostics encourages patients to engage actively in their care.

Detecting and Treating Asthma

 

Medical diagnosis of bronchial asthma usually involves a comprehensive assessment that consists of case history, physical examination, and lung function examinations. A respiratory system doctor might utilize tools such as spirometry to measure lung capacity and analyze air movement obstruction.

 

Therapy generally includes the use of inhalers, which can be classified into 2 primary types: reducers and controllers. Reducers supply quick remedy for signs, while controllers are taken on a regular basis to minimize inflammation. Educational sources and individual support programs can improve compliance, assisting individuals successfully manage their condition.

 

Managing Chronic Obstructive Lung Illness (COPD)

 

Chronic Obstructive Lung Illness (COPD) is a dynamic condition usually connected with smoking cigarettes. It encompasses persistent respiratory disease and emphysema, both resulting in air movement limitations.

 

Efficient monitoring involves cigarette smoking cessation, lung recovery, and the use of medicines such as bronchodilators. These drugs function by unwinding respiratory tract muscular tissues to enhance breathing. Regular follow-ups with a respiratory doctor make sure monitoring of illness development and adjustment of treatment plans. Way of living adjustments, including workout and proper nutrition, additional assistance handling COPD signs and symptoms.

Interstitial Lung Disease: A Summary

 

Interstitial lung illness (ILD) is a group of conditions, mostly affecting the interstitium, the cells and room around the alveoli in the lungs. This causes inflammation and scarring, impairing oxygen exchange. Common types of ILD include idiopathic lung fibrosis and sarcoidosis.

 

Signs and symptoms often consist of a persistent coughing, shortness of breath, and tiredness. Early diagnosis is vital for monitoring, which might include medications such as corticosteroids or immunosuppressants. Normal surveillance with pulmonary function examinations is important to evaluate disease development.

 

Cystic Fibrosis and Pulmonary Treatment

 

Cystic fibrosis (CF) is an acquired problem that impacts the lungs and gastrointestinal system. It results in the manufacturing of thick, sticky mucous, obstructing air movement and triggering frequent lung infections. Signs and symptoms include a persistent cough, hissing, and problem breathing.

 

Recurring pulmonary treatment includes regular examinations with a pulmonologist. Therapy may include air passage clearance strategies, inhaled drugs, and possibly lung transplant in severe situations. Comprehensive monitoring not only focuses on respiratory system health and wellness yet also consists of nourishment and physical activity, making partnership with doctor vital.

Taking A Breath Workouts for Lung Health

 

Taking a breath workouts play an important role in boosting lung capability and performance. Techniques such as diaphragmatic breathing urge deep breaths, making the most of oxygen intake.

 

Secret Workouts:

 


  • Diaphragmatic Breathing: Focus on making use of the diaphragm instead of superficial upper body breathing. This approach helps in broadening the lungs completely.

  • Pursed Lip Breathing: Inhale with the nose and exhale slowly with pursed lips. This method assists boost breath control and advertises leisure.

  • Incentive Spirometry: This tool encourages sluggish and deep breathing, valuable for those recuperating from surgical procedure.

  •  

 

Routine technique of these exercises can improve endurance and minimize the risk of breathing problems.
